Transaction 114144288bfcbc07970751fbcc4a5c539302c71185c63b1ce6a259a77fa9aaab

1 Input
2 Outputs
  • 114144288bfcbc07970751fbcc4a5c539302c71185c63b1ce6a259a77fa9aaab:0
  • value  100932830
    address  mgLeYMPaVqWbSRe9R2uRvX5pgi4ozsSyCb
  • 114144288bfcbc07970751fbcc4a5c539302c71185c63b1ce6a259a77fa9aaab:1
  • value  375436265628
    address  n4819gyjTHnSRqDhtBjPJG64ydsPGixsif